Year-by-Year Breakdown
| Year | General Electric | Kohl's | ||||
|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|
| Filings | Salary | Approval | Filings | Salary | Approval | |
| FY2025 | 19 | $140,000 | 100.0% | 15 | $165,000 | 100.0% |
| FY2024 | 1 | $126,000 | 100.0% | 11 | $174,518 | 100.0% |
| FY2023 | 9 | $136,000 | 100.0% | 6 | $160,000 | 100.0% |
| FY2022 | 3 | $115,000 | 100.0% | 12 | $142,500 | 100.0% |
| FY2021 | 8 | $121,012 | 100.0% | 20 | $143,500 | 100.0% |
| FY2020 | 9 | $116,500 | 100.0% | 2 | $177,439 | 100.0% |
| FY2019 | 199 | $128,800 | 100.0% | - | - | - |
| FY2018 | 215 | $115,000 | 99.0% | - | - | - |
| FY2017 | 343 | $120,000 | 99.4% | - | - | - |
| FY2016 | 226 | $130,000 | 98.6% | - | - | - |
Showing most recent 10 years of 18 total
Frequently Asked Questions
- Which company pays higher H1B salaries, General Electric or Kohl's?
- Kohl's pays higher H1B salaries with a median of $165,000 compared to General Electric's $140,000.
- Which company sponsors more H1B visas, General Electric or Kohl's?
- General Electric has sponsored more H1B visas with 1,849 total filings compared to Kohl's's 66.
- How do General Electric and Kohl's H1B approval rates compare?
- General Electric has a 100.0% H1B approval rate while Kohl's has 100.0%. Both companies have the same approval rate.
